Description ▲
From Amy Tan's essay on a first-generation American mother and her acculturated daughter to Nora Ephron's account of living under the aegis of a career mother who drank as hard as she worked; from Maya Angelou's moving poem on the strength of a welfare mother to Laurie Colwin's stirring revelations of a young woman's thoughts as she's about to give birth, this collection is funny, sad, and nostalgic by turns.Whether you're far from your mother or just a door away, whether you're the closest of friends or long for the days when your relationship was simpler, this anthology of stories, essays, and poems from some of the best contemporary writers will touch your heart and calm your spirit.
